Sometimes it's very handy to be able to bring up a train's timetable while in the Train List (F2), so I'd like to request that a Display Timetable option be added to the Timetable Options context menu.

I proposed something similar in One-step jump from Timetable List to Location List but I guess simply doing it with one double-click was a bit too novel at the time.

I know that one can achieve the same end by going into Edit Timetable, then clicking Location List, but that method is for those "in the know" and will not instill confidence in newbies learning to play SimSig who are reluctant to Edit Timetable in case they screw up the sim. I don't know whether the Location List window updates in the way Show Timetable does, but a Show Timetable option is definitely needed IMO, preferably just above the Edit Timetable option.

In my original post I proposed adding Show Timetable to the RH context menu of a train selected by left-clicking within the Train List. It seems standard practice to select an object (train) in a window list (Train List) by left-clicking it, which highlights it. Right clicking the selection opens the context menu. My guess is that most people will want to show a train's timetable by clicking it in the View window rather than in the Train list (which theoretically should not be available to signallers in real life).

However, it may well change one's workflow if L-clicking a selected train brings up its timetable, tantamount to double-clicking it.

On the other hand, this is a very powerful shortcut which should not be allocated lightly. A while ago I believe I suggested that L-clicking a train selected in the Train List should cause the View panel to jump to the selected train. This would not only be invaluable to those still learning the territory, it could resolve discrepancies about headcodes! IMO this is a better allocation for this shortcut than simply bringing up the current timetable, which can be a context menu item.
